Luthfan Mursyidan

M Luthfan Mursyidan.

I am a Fullstack Developer

Technology is too vast before you know it. Keep Learning Every Day

About Me

I am a software developer with more than 6 years experience. I love to learning related to programming. I love code and it is my passion.

I am skilled in modern technologies such are React, Express, Node Js, Golang, Java and GraphQL.

I am also experienced in mobile development using React Native and Flutter.

Sometimes i made mistakes but i believe in every path there will be a hindrance that must be passed to make you stronger than before.

Experiences

Fullstack Developer @Maphubs, Inc.

October 2022 - Present

  • Develop monitoring application with integrated map
  • Create a web application using geospatial technology to monitor the world's natural resources
  • Create a mobile application to display data from current web application
  • Create feature to display deforestation, grievances, mills and plots in map
  • Create feature to display Indonesia jurisdiction area
  • Develop enterprise loan application using React
Tech Stacks : NextJS, Express, Tailwind, MapboxGL, PostgreSQL, Typescript, NodeJS, React, GraphQL

Fullstack Developer @PT Boost Indonesia

October 2021 - November 2022

  • Produce fully functional React web portal
  • Develop enterprise loan application using React
  • Develop single page application (iframe) for mobile application
  • Improve existing React & React Native application feature performance
  • Working closely with colleagues to constantly innovate React and React Native apps functionality
  • Fixing bug and improve feature based on given requirement
  • Deploy and build code to server
Tech Stacks : React, Next, Material UI, Boostrap, Java, REST API

Software Engineer @PT Adi Consulting

March 2021 - October 2021

  • Fixing bug for Bank Mandiri application
  • Develop new feature for Bank Mandiri desktop application
Tech Stacks : Java

Frontend Developer @PT Wirecard Indonesia

January 2018 - February 2021

  • Handling back end for internal absence application
  • Develop feature for mobile application for banking client which are : Afin Bank, CIMB Regional + International, Bank Mandiri, Bankaltimtara
  • Create mobile app for Wirecard Absence Application
  • Fixing bug based on assigned task
Tech Stacks : React Native, Framework 7, Java, React

Software Engineer @PT Xsis Mitra Utama

August 2015 - November 2017

  • Develop app based on client appointment (BNI 46)
  • Develop ATM feature using Tacl Programming Language
  • Maintain and manage electronic device controller for bank transaction
  • Fixing bug based on assigned task
Tech Stacks : Java

Project Experience

List of projects that I have worked on, showcasing my skills in web development and design.
Each project reflects my dedication to creating user-friendly and visually appealing applications.

Desktop Projects

Defrontiers

React, Next Js, Css, Html
Defrontiers

Monitopets

React, CSS, Typescript
Monitopets

CHLOE (Boost Credit Customer)

NextJS, Tailwind
CHLOE (Boost Credit Customer)

Restaurant POS System

NextJS, Tailwind, Typescript
Restaurant POS System
Private Repository

Pass Pass

NextJS, Tailwind, Typescript, Prisma
Pass Pass
Private Repository

MakeMuuvs Web Application

Laravel Inertia, React, Tailwind, Typescript
MakeMuuvs Web Application
Private Repository

Palmoil IO Website

NextJS, Ghost, Typescript, Tailwind
Palmoil IO Website
Private Repository

Palmoil IO Dashboard

NextJS, Knex, PostgreSQL, DuckDB, Typescript, CSS, NodeJS, Mapbox, Monorepo
Palmoil IO Dashboard
Private Repository
Mobile Projects

Daily Activity

Flutter, Supabase, Dart, Riverpod, Lottie
Daily Activity

Daily activity tracking app that allows users to log their daily activities, set goals, and track their progress over time. Also there is a group to share your daily activity with your friends

Private Repository

MakeMuuvs Mobile

React Native, Expo, Tailwind, Typescript, Google Maps
MakeMuuvs Mobile

The MUUVS app is a healthy life tool for social interaction and adventurous explorations helping you get outside, connect with others and discover Life's Playground!

Private Repository

Sentuh Tanahku

Kotlin, Google Maps
Sentuh Tanahku

This app displays polygons based on specific areas defined by GeoJSON data and visualizes them on Google Maps. It replicates the functionality used by BPN (Badan Pertanahan Nasional) to monitor land ownership in Indonesia.

Private Repository

Tech stack

HTML
HTML
Language
CSS
CSS
Language
SASS
SASS
Language
Javascript
Javascript
Language
ReactJS
ReactJS
Library
NextJS
NextJS
Framework
NodeJS
NodeJS
Runtime
Bootstrap
Bootstrap
Framework
Tailwind
Tailwind
Framework
Typescript
Typescript
Language
Redux
Redux
State Management
NestJS
NestJS
Framework
Java
Java
Language
Golang
Golang
Language
Laravel
Laravel
Framework
Graphql
Graphql
Query Language

Tools used

Git
Git
Version control
Github
Github
Git hosting
Mongodb
Mongodb
Database
MySQL
MySQL
Database
PostgreSQL
PostgreSQL
Database
NPM
NPM
Package manager
Yarn
Yarn
Dependency tool
VSCode
VSCode
Code editor
Jest
Jest
Unit test
Docker
Docker
Container
KnexJS
KnexJS
SQL Query Builder

What's Next?

Get In Touch

I am currently working and actively taking on freelance projects to expand my experience in the industry. If you have any questions or would like to get in touch, please feel free to contact me. I will do my best to respond promptly.